At the close of the Session the Revd Professor Romanes resigned his office of Professor and Trustee in consequence of family arrangements requiring his presence in the old country. The Trustees accepted his resignation with sincere regret. On the 11th July following the Revd John Malcolm Smith M.A. of Galt was appointed in his stead to the chair of Classical Literature. The Revd Dr. Machar was at the same time appointed permanent Principal of the University while the Revd Professors Ulquhart and George were requested to continue in the discharge of the duties of their several departments as heretofore.
